The City of Daytona Beach permits work within city limits through its Permits and Licensing division, while unincorporated Volusia County permits through its Building and Code Administration and the Volusia Permit Guide portal, so the first step is confirming which authority holds your record. Both adopt the Florida Building Code, and under Florida Statute 553.791 a licensed private provider can perform plan review and inspections in place of staff.

This is an Atlantic-coast market on the Halifax River, so oceanfront and riverfront parcels sit in FEMA Special Flood Hazard Areas and the wind-borne debris region, making base-flood elevation, opening protection, and product approvals frequent review triggers. After the 2022 storm season the cumulative 50%-of-value substantial-improvement rule reshaped many repairs, and that storm-recovery work is where open permits, expired permits, and unpermitted repairs surface, and where Palma's coordination saves the most time.
